The City of Watertown received more than 2” of snowfall on April 13th, 2018. Therefore, on Saturday, April 14th, 2018 starting at 6 AM, the Watertown Street Department will be plowing Highways 212, 81, & 20 followed by Emergency Snow Routes.
The Watertown Police Department has asked that we remind residents of the ticketing process for snow removal. As requested, the information is listed below:
Streets are plowed on: Monday, Wednesday, & Friday
Avenues are plowed on: Tuesday, Thursday, & Saturday
Please assist the Watertown Street Department by not parking on the roadways during the time that roadway is scheduled to be plowed. Parking on streets, avenues, or snow routes during the days they are scheduled to be plowed will result in a $40 fine (fine doubles to $80 if not paid in 3 days). There is also a fine for blowing snow into the street from a driveway or sidewalk.
Officers will do same day ticketing of vehicles blocking the snow plows from clearing the City’s streets and avenues. If the obstructing vehicles remain on the street longer than 24 hours after being plowed around, it will be towed at the expense of the owner.
